FIRS confirms loss of four staff in Afriland Towers fire, releases pictures
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

The Federal Inland Revenue Service (FIRS) has confirmed that it lost four staff members in the fire that engulfed Afriland Towers on Broad Street, Lagos, a multiple storey building that housed its offices, United Capital Plc (UCAP), a branch of United Bank of Africa (UBA), and other financial institutions.

The fire was said to have started in the inverter room in the building’s before spreading upward. Videos from the incident on social media showed occupants of the high-rise building escaping through the windows.

On Wednesday, the FIRS in a statement by Dare Adekanmbi, Media aide to Zacch Adedeji, the FIRS chairperson, announced that four of its staff died in the incident.

The agency said the deceased were working at the agency’s offices on the sixth and seventh floors when the incident occurred.

It was said that the FIRS staff died after inhalation thick smoke that covered the building during the incident.

Below are the names of the deceased FIRS staff.

George Faith Ekelikhostse

The late Faith was an assistant director with the FIRS. She was 58. She died three days to her voluntary retirement after 32 years of service.

Sunday-Jatto David

David, 51, was an assistant director with the FIRS and had served for 15 years.

Ifaranmaye Peter

Peter was a manager with nine years in service. He was 48 years old.

Onyemelukwe Nkem

Nkem was a senior manager with 13 years in service. She was 54 years old.
